Mehmet Ayhan Kuzu is ESCP President Elect and Professor at Ankara University, Department of General Surgery.
Name: Mehmet Ayhan Kuzu
Current position and hospital: Professor at Ankara University, Department of General Surgery
ESCP Executive position: President Elect
Main clinical and research interests: Colorectal cancer, clinical anatomy
What made you want to specialise in colorectal surgery?
During my residency there is a less attention focused on sphincter saving surgery for both cancer and IBD.
What is the best part of the job?
Education - I have created colorectal DVD and a virtual academy for Turkish Colorectal Society.
How long have you been involved in ESCP and what made you want to become involved?
I was the first member, and first to pass EBSQ, from Turkey - and joined the society since Erlangen Meeting since 2002.
What do you value most about being involved in ESCP?
It is not only a European but a Global colorectal society.
Tell us your best ESCP conference anecdote?
It was in Erlangen and I presented a quality of life study investigating the permanent stoma patients following APR in the main auditory. I was the only one from Turkey and honoured a lot.
What would your one bit of advice for younger surgeons starting their career in colorectal surgery be?
Be patient and resilient.
